Where do I find things to resell?
I hear this constantly You have treasure right there in your state It takes Time and effort Research is key to being a reseller what people do for hobbies,sports and fun there Weather These are things that are easily found right where you are at Estate sales in last day and leave your phone number for bulk deal or free pick up. They have to clean the property out to sell it Everything goes Contact real estate brokers and apartments or landlords for free or they pay you clean out but no clean up Rentals have to be cleaned out to re rent Put ad in marketplace free or paid pick up Libraries have big book sales Second hand stores Church yard sales indoor and outdoor Storage companies need clean outs Retail store closings Whatnot is great for resellers because new sellers sell for 1.00 open bid shipping is cheap if you buy from 1 seller at a time in bulk Marketplace Flea markets The bins Put word out to friends Storage auctions Yard sales Platos closet store People die and they want stuff gone fast People throw people out and list their stuff dirt cheap in hefty bags on marketplace Trash or sunday people clean the house and garage out trash is on the street Even the day before trash pick up The dumpster at apartment buildings and storage companies if you dont make a big mess for them to clean up All you need is a grabber, hefty bags, a walking cane, a paint roller with pole,gloves Dont have a truck or trailor so you rent one at uhaul 20.00 a day Tax write off If you spend money on hotel travel expenses save receipts and record it in a little book Tax write off Things you say that will stop you from accomplishing anything I have kids im a single mom Dont have a truck Dont have time I dont get up that early Just Being lazy Im only sourcing in my city I cant find anything? There is stuff everywhere! My #1 place to get profitable inventory are the flea markets here. I have a couple of vendors who bring items each week just for me. My #2 source is Facebook Marketplace. I check multiple times per day for new listing for high profit items. When I find them I do not haggle. I send an offer immediately. Most often for the amount they are asking. This makes it a quick decision for the seller. My #3 source are local thrift stores. I generally wait for 50% off sale days. However, it goes back to the fundamentals. Know the top brands and models. Only source winners.
